Andy Ruiz Jr. says Tyson Fury's destruction of Deontay Wilder gave him 'flashbacks' of his upset of Anthony Joshua

Andy Ruiz Jr. says Tyson Fury's destruction of Deontay Wilder gave him 'flashbacks' of his upset of Anthony JoshuaDAZN
The Joshua-Ruiz I and Wilder-Fury II fights did have similarities.

Andy Ruiz Jr. couldn't help but be reminded of his mammoth June 2019 upset of Anthony Joshua when watching Tyson Fury's destruction of Deontay Wilder last weekend.

Why? Well, because both boxers delivered a shot near the temple to throw his opponent's equilibrium off, and it happened in the third round of each fight. Ruiz stunned Joshua with a left hook to the head, and Joshua's legs weren't the same after that, as Ruiz delivered four knockdowns and an eventual seventh-round TKO. Fury blasted Wilder with a shot to the ear that seemed to have the same effect, as the "Gypsy King" earned a seventh-round TKO himself.

"I actually had flashbacks to my last fight on June 1," Ruiz said on the set of "PBC on Fox" about how he felt watching Fury-Wilder. "It was kind of similar like that, and it was in the same round as well. That's pretty crazy.

"After that hit in the ear, (Wilder) didn't recover from that," Ruiz added moments later. "His legs were weak, they were wobbly. Even the other punches that he tried to throw, they didn't have a lot of power in them. I think Tyson Fury did an awesome job. I was really shocked because I thought Wilder was going to win."

Like other boxers and pundits alike, Ruiz proceeded to scoff at Wilder's post-fight statement that his heavy ring attire gave him dead legs that helped seal his fate in the seventh-round TKO loss to Fury.

Ruiz also maintained that he'd like a crack at Fury with the WBC title on the line.

The 30-year-old Ruiz (33-2, 22 KOs) hasn't fought since losing the unified heavyweight championship back to Joshua via a unanimous decision loss in December. He additionally told "PBC on FOX" that he's eyeing an August return to the ring.
